One Woman's Goal of Visting 50 Places

Clip: Season 7 Episode 23 | 5m 14sVideo has Closed Captions

Allison Andrews had a big goal for her 50th year - to visit 50 places she had never been.

Allison Andrews had a big goal for her 50th year - to visit 50 places she had never been. To document her journey she created MileMarker 50 but unfortunately, Coronavirus has put her plans on hold for now.
